I think having a category for incense costing 0-20 is absolutely nonsensical, especially if you are talking Indian incense.
This includes the cheapest crap, all the way up to some of the best and most expensive Agarbatti you can buy.
I like to think about incense prices as price per stick (or gram) because it eliminates the factor of package sizes.
Some Examples:
A regular box of Goloka Nagchampa costs me 1,45€ - 10ct per stick
About the same with their Premium line Patchouli, which is 1,65€ - 11ct per stick.
Mother's Nagchampa line incense costs 3,50€ per box of 20 Sticks, this is 0,28ct per stick.
Their Patchouli (regular line) is 2,95€ for 24 sticks - 12ct per stick. - But the box costs almost twice as much as the one from Goloka.
Fiore D'Oriente is one of my absolute favourite brands/manufacturers.
Their Chakra line sells for 4,75€/20g - 6,95€/40g, that's 24ct - 17ct per stick.
Nag Champa Gold, that is currently sold by both Bhagwan and Temple Of Incense:
Bhagwan: 4,95€ - sold by 15g (about 10 Sticks) - Price per stick is 49ct
TOI: £8 (9.36€) - sold by 20 Sticks - Price per stick is 47ct
Jeomra is a manufacturer here in Germany, who make their own like of incense sticks.
Their 10 stick boxes range between 9 and 16€ that's 90ct to 1,60€ per stick and still within your price range.
Fred Soll's
Packages of 10 sticks go for between about $19 and $25, so the lower ones are still in your category. These would be converted into € a price of 1,70€ per stick.
There must be plenty of examples of for Japanese incense sticks, of which the price per box exceeds $20 by far, but the price per stick will be somewhere in the 50ct per stick range or below.
I've seen people who are solely into Japanese incense even calculate price per burn-minute, which I found very apt, since they come in different lengths.
